May 4, 200718 yr Member MONDAY, APRIL 23, 2007 1.(1) Y&R: Monday: 4.2/5,517,000 (-46,000) 2.(2) B&B: Monday: 3.0/3,916,000 (+298,000) 3.(3) GH: Monday: 2.8/3,748,000 (+487,000) 4.(5) OLTL: Monday: 2.6/3,486,000 (+462,000) 5.(4) AMC: Monday: 2.5/3,182,000 (+91,000) 6.(6) ATWT: Monday: 2.3/3,022,000 (+167,000) 7.(7) GL: Monday: 2.1/2,769,000 (+331,000) 8.(8) DAYS: Monday: 1.9/2,440,000 (+232,000) 9.(9) PSNS: Monday: 1.3/1,548,000 (+84,000) TUESDAY, APRIL 24, 2007 1.(1) Y&R: Tuesday: 4.1/5,461,000 (-56,000) 2.(2) B&B: Tuesday: 2.9/3,869,000 (-47,000) 3.(3) GH: Tuesday: 2.6/3,426,000 (-322,000) 4.(5) AMC: Tuesday: 2.5/3,275,000 (+93,000) 5.(4) OLTL: Tuesday: 2.5/3,258,000 (-228,000) 6.(6) ATWT: Tuesday: 2.3/3,139,000 (+117,000) 7.(7) GL: Tuesday: 2.2/2,950,000 (+181,000) 8.(8) DAYS: Tuesday: 2.0/2,458,000 (+18,000) 9.(9) PSNS: Tuesday: 1.3/1,546,000 (-2,000) WEDNESDAY, APRIL 25, 2007 1.(1) Y&R: Wednesday: 4.1/5,606,000 (+145,000) 2.(2) B&B: Wednesday: 2.8/3,822,000 (-47,000) 3.(3) GH: Wednesday: 2.7/3,400,000 (-26,000) 4.(5) OLTL: Wednesday: 2.4/3,279,000 (+21,000) 5.(4) AMC: Wednesday: 2.5/3,252,000 (-23,000) 6.(6) ATWT: Wednesday: 2.2/3,113,000 (-26,000) 7.(7) GL: Wednesday: 2.1/2,830,000 (-120,000) 8.(8) DAYS: Wednesday: 2.1/2,769,000 (+311,000) 9.(9) PSNS: Wednesday: 1.4/1,776,000 (+230,000) THURSDAY, APRIL 26, 2007 1.(1) Y&R: Thursday: 4.2/5,517,000 (-89,000) 2.(2) B&B: Thursday: 2.9/3,715,000 (-107,000) 3.(3) GH: Thursday: 2.8/3,605,000 (+205,000) 4.(5) AMC: Thursday: 2.5/3,225,000 (-27,000) 5.(4) OLTL: Thursday: 2.4/3,087,000 (-192,000) 6.(6) ATWT: Thursday: 2.2/2,841,000 (-272,000) 7.(7) GL: Thursday: 2.1/2,747,000 (-83,000) 8.(8) DAYS: Thursday: 2.2/2,601,000 (-168,000) 9.(9) PSNS: Thursday: 1.4/1,717,000 (-59,000) FRIDAY, APRIL 27, 2007 1.(1) Y&R: Friday: 4.0/5,389,000 (-128,000) 2.(2) B&B: Friday: 3.0/4,066,000 (+351,000) 3.(3) GH: Friday: 2.9/3,840,000 (+235,000) 4.(5) OLTL: Friday: 2.5/3,294,000 (+207,000) 5.(4) AMC: Friday: 2.4/3,133,000 (-92,000) 6.(6) ATWT: Friday: 2.3/3,107,000 (+266,000) 7.(8) DAYS: Friday: 2.2/2,880,000 (+279,000) 8.(7) GL: Friday: 2.1/2,787,000 (+40,000) 9.(9) PSNS: Friday: 1.5/1,844,000 (+127,000)
